Bus company and school express regret after 5-year-old left on bus

A bus company is apologizing after a five-year-old child with special needs was left alone inside a mini-school bus Monday. The child, five-year-old Bianca Gallant of London was alone inside the turned-off bus for as long as 90 minutes.
